容积安装tensorflow容器用于持久性存储

您好,我正在试图将TensorFlow笔记本文件夹挂载到Ubuntu中的/src/work文件夹。

 sudo docker run -it -v /src/work:/HOME/notebooks -p 8888:8888 tensorflow/tensorflow:1.3.0 

我已经尝试了许多-v标志的组合。 这不是正在读取我的工作文件夹中的文件或将新文件保存到它。

你错误地安装了音量,正是path。 它应该是

-v ~/[absolute path from $HOME]/src/work:~/notebooks/

说明:

由于你的工作目录是/notebooks ,它放在/$HOME/notebooks 。 你用~来到$HOME

这将按预期工作。 确保在主机的根目录( / )中有一个src文件夹。 你可能有~/repo/src/work这个~/repo/src/work不同于/src/work 。 在容器中,文件将显示在根目录的/HOME/notebooks目录中。

确保您正在检查正确目录中的文件。